Original Huge Antique Civil War Poster Dated 1862 !!! Professionally Custom Framed with Mahogany Wood and "Fade Resistant" plexiglass. Measures: 31 inches wide by 41 inches high by 1 inch thick. Titled: “Our Union Defenders; Insignia Of Rank, Uniform, Arms, Etc.” Generals included are: “ General Fremont, General Buell, General David Hunter, General Halleck, General Banks, General Butler, General Sumner, General, Burnside, General Wool, General Sigel, General McCall, General Mansfield, General McDowell, General Rosecrans, General Viele, General Lander, General Dix, General Lyon, General Heintzelman, Commander DuPont, Commander Wilkes, General Meagher, Colonel Mulligan, General Pope, General Baker, Parson Brownlow, General T. W. Sherman, General Mitchell, General Kelly, and Major-General Geo B. McClellan at the center and large. Uniforms shown: “Aim, Prime, Fire, Order Arms, Charge Bayonet, Support Arms, Unfix Bayonet, Shoulder Arms, Present Arms, Secure Arms, Infantry Guard, Load, Calvary Guard, and Fire Kneeling. Arms shown: “Foot Officers Sword, General Officers Sword, Staff Officers Sword, Calvary Sabre, Musician and Non-Commissioned Officers Sword, and Medical and Pay Department Officers Sword. Lastly shows officers rank patches: “Service Stripes, Hospital Steward, Second Sergeant, Corporal, Lieutenant General, Major- General, Brigadier - General, Colonel, Commissary, Surgeon, Quartermaster, Paymaster, Lieut. - Colonel and Major, Captain, First Lieutenant, Second Lieutenant, Sergeant- Major, Quartermaster Sergeant, and First, or Orderly- Sergeant. In very good condition for age. There is a slight scratch about 1 inch long on plexi-glass barely noticeable and very few holes on the poster itself. Ready to hand with wire mesh on back. Bottom says: “Entered, according to the Act of Congress, in the year 1862, Published by H. H. Lloyd & Co., 25 Howard St., New York”. See all photographs and details as there are no returns.
